Lunar New Year, and the reunion dinner

The eve dinner is the fixed point. Fish, dumplings and noodles each mean something, and so does the seating.

What matters for this one

  1. Reunion dinner on the eve — attendance is the tradition
  2. Red envelopes: new notes, even amounts, no fours
  3. Clean before, not during — sweeping on the day sweeps luck out

Questions

What do you serve for Lunar New Year?

Whole fish for abundance, dumplings for wealth, and long noodles for longevity. The reunion dinner on the eve is the main meal.

How much do you put in a red envelope?

Even amounts in new notes, avoiding the number four. Local convention on amount matters more than any rule.
